Key ceremony checklist — item 7 (TplForge render cache)

Rotate the signing key for TplForge's precompiled template bundle. Stale keys force full re-renders on every node and tank p95 latency, so do this before peak. Steps: drain node renn-2, generate the new keypair on the offline laptop, sign the bundle, verify checksum, re-enable warmup. Two witnesses required; log names in the ceremony ledger. Future maintainers: do not skip the warmup verify. The vault unseals with the passphrase printed below.

recovery phrase for fajeg-kawep: druix-gorius-briax-ulaeth-fraox-lammir-pelox-jormir-pelwyn-julir

Step 6. Deploy the Ledgerpane audit-log viewer only from the hardened CI runner. No manual uploads. Verify the container digest matches the attestation record; mismatches block the release. Log access stays read-only in production — the viewer must never hold write scopes. All release artifacts are signed prior to publish. The signing key currently in rotation is below.

deploy key for kahof-kadup: bky19_YDnVAD7xLc2m2mMUEyR

## Artifact Signing — SDK Parity Notes (Weekly Sync)

Kestrel SDK for Android reached parity with the Swift client this sprint: offline queueing, batched telemetry, and retry semantics now match. Both SDKs ship as signed artifacts from the same pipeline. Remaining gap: background sync throttling, targeted next sprint. Verify both release bundles before tagging. Both artifacts validate against the shared signing key below.

signing key of kawig-fafog = bky19_6Fypv1qws7J8qJtaYjX